Definition of home
Thanks for using this online dictionary, we have been helping millions of people improve their use of the english language with its free online services. English definition of home is as below...
Home
(adv.)
To the place where it
belongs;
to the end of a
course;
to the full
length;
as, to drive a nail home; to ram a
cartridge
home..
